¼ tsp salt
1 cup milk
In a small heavy saucepan, melt 2 tbsp butter over low heat.
Blend 2 tbsp flour into the melted butter. Add ¼ tsp salt.Cook over low heat, stirring, for 4 to 5 minutes. Cooking for this length of time will minimize flour taste. Slowly add 1 cup of milk, stirring constantly.
Continue cooking slowly until smooth and thickened.
Thick: use 3 tbsp of butter and 3 tbsp of flour. (Used for soufflés)
Thin: use 1 tbsp of butter and 1 tbsp of flour. (Used for cream soups)
Heavy: use 4 tbsp of butter and 4 tbsp of flour. (Used as a binder for croquettes)
Tips:
Standard Bechamel, after adding the milk, add 1 small onion studded with 3 cloves, a bay leaf and a grating of nutmeg.Light stock, cream or combination may be used in place of the milk.
Add more flavor by seasoning with celery salt, nutmeg, a tsp of lemon juice, onion juice or sherry, or a few tbsp. of chopped chives or parsly.
SALSA CHICKEN AND RICE CASSEROLE
Recipe from: Taisha Stocking
Prep time: 15 minutes
Total time: 2 hours 15 minutes
1 can (10 oz) old el paso enchilada sauce
1 cup uncooked converted white rice
1 cup old el paso thick and chunky salsa
2 cans (10 3/4 oz each) condensed cream of celery soup
1 can (15 oz) black beans, drained and rinsed
5 bone in chicken breast halves with skin
Heat oven to 325 F. Spray 13x9 inch glass baking dish with cooking spray. Reserve 2 tbsp enchilada sauce for brushing on chicken. In large bowl mix remaing enchilada sauce, uncooked rice, salsa, soup, and beans. Pour into baking dish. Cover tightly with foil.
Bake 1 hour uncovered. Brush chicken with reserved enchilada sauce.
Bake 1 hour longer or until chicken is fork tender.

OREO ICE CREAM SHOP PIE
Recipe from: Oreo Cookies and Cream Pudding Mix
1/2 cup hot fudge ice cream topping, divided
1 1/4 cups cold milk
1 graham pie crust
2 pkgs oreo instant pudding
1 tub cool whip topping, thawed, divided
Reserve 2 tbsp fudge topping; spread remaining topping onto bottom of crust. Top with 1/2 the cool whip. Freeze 10 min. Beat milk and pudding mixes with whisk 2 min. Stir in remaining cool whip; spread over pie. Freeze 4 hours or until firm. Remove pie from freezer 15 min before serving. Let stand at room temperature to soften slightly. Drizzle with reserved fudge topping.

EASY CORN BREAD
Recipe from: Quaker Yellow Corn Meal
1 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
3/4 cup corn meal
1/4 cup sugar
2 tsp baking powder
1/2 tsp salt (optional)
1 cup milk
1/4 cup vegetable oil
2 egg whites or 1 egg, beaten
Heat oven to 400 degrees. Grease 8 or 9 inch pan. Combine dry ingredients. Stir in milk, oil and egg, mixing just until dry ingredients are moistened. Pour batter into prepared pan. Bake 20-25 minutes or until light golden brown and wooden pick inserted in center comes out clean. Serve warm. 9 servings
Variation: Corn Muffins. Pour batter into 12 greased or paper-lined medium muffin cups. Bake 15-20 minutes or until golden brown.

RICE KRISPY TREATS
4 tbsp butter
1 bag marshmallows (large or small work)
6 cups rice krispies cereal
In a large saucepan combine butter and marshmallows, stirring constantly until smooth.
Immediately stir in cereal and pour into a 9x13 pan, sprayed with cooking spray.
Let cool and serve. Store in airtight container.
Variation: Substitute fruity dino bites/fruity pebbles for part of the rice krispies cereal. Makes a fruity variety of crispy treat.
